Personal Responsibility Plan

When an individual qualifies for the Families First program, one of the first things he/she will be asked to do is to develop a Personal Responsibility Plan (PRP) with the help of their caseworker.

As part of the PRP, the participant must:

· Make sure their children receive immunization shots and health checks.

· Make sure their children attend school, including kindergarten, regularly.

· Cooperate with child support requirements.

· Agree to work or attend a work preparation activity, if not exempt.

Teen parents under age 18 must:

· Stay in school and attend regularly.

· Live at home with parents or another responsible adult.
